John Oliver Ehle was born on 10November 1853 in Johnstown, Fulton County, New York, United States.
He was the son of George Ehle and his wife Eva Busch.
He passed away in 1912 and was buried in the Johnstown Cemetery
Johnstown, Fulton County, New York, United States.
Marriage
John Oliver Ehle was married to Henrietta Moore on 13 May 1876 in Johnstown, New York, United States.
